How to communicate on com through your board

Hook up the Beltpack Breakout Box to the 4 pin headset out on your com beltpack. Route the XLR output to a mixer microphone input. It will be a line level signal, so you may need to use an audio pad. Route that mic input to your headphone mix, or use the board PFL/Solo function to listen as needed.

For talking on com, route your mic of choice to an aux send, and into the BBB. Either lock the beltpack mic on and use your board to control the mic, or just use the talk button on the beltpack as normal.

The beltpack breakout box lets you utilize the beltpack's sidetone adjust to minimize headphone signal getting into the mic & causing a feedback loop. People have used the combo interface, you just have to be careful to not create a feedback loop, as what you plug into the combo input shows up at the output.
